WhatsApp: +86 18221755073Abstract—Gold and silver are capable of forming stable natural compounds with different elements. For gold 36 minerals are known: 10 in the class "Native metals, intermetallic compounds" and 26 in the class "Sulfides (selenides, tellurides, arsenides, antimonides, bismuthides)." For silver, 194 minerals are registered in the MMA, presented in 8 classes. …

WhatsApp: +86 18221755073Gold concentrations in sulfides from ore bodies (pyrite, pyrrhotite and marcasite) are close to or below the limit of detection. In contrast, gold concentrations in hydrothermal pyrite from veins (Py v) are well above the detection limit for most analytical points (96 %), with an average of 5 ppm Au and a maximum value of 160 ppm Au ...

Iron Staining & Gossans: Not all veins produce much quartz – gold bearing veins can consist of calcite or mostly sulfides – which often weather into iron stained spots when the pyrites convert to iron oxides. Large amounts of iron oxides like hematite, magnetite and ironstone can be favorable indicators.
